Mazatlán FC Femenil, have announced the signing of Nigerian international forward Lawal Taiwo, www.aclsports.com reports.

The forward joins from Turkish side Ünye Gücü FK, bringing with her a growing international profile and a proven eye for goal.

Born in Lagos, Taiwo made waves in Turkey’s Women’s Super League, where she previously played for Ataşehir Belediyespor. She scored 10 goals in 22 matches during the 2023–2024 season, finishing as the league’s top scorer in 2023 and cementing her status as one of its standout performers, drawing interest from scouts across Europe, and eventually earning a move to the Mexico side.

Taiwo’s football journey began with Nigeria’s Robo Queens before she ventured abroad. She has represented Nigeria at youth levels, featuring prominently in the U-17 and U-20 Africa Cup of Nations tournaments in 2022. Most recently, she has been training with the Super Falcons senior national team, a clear indication of her continued rise on the international stage.

Her arrival at Mazatlán Femenil underscores the club’s ambition to compete at the highest level of Liga MX Femenil, a league that continues to raise its competitive standards season after season. Taiwo is expected to bring a dynamic presence to the Cañoneras’ frontline, combining blistering pace, intelligent off-the-ball movement, and clinical finishing.

“Lawal is a player in full evolution,” a club source said. “She adds international experience and attacking flair that will complement our current squad and raise our overall level.”

Mazatlán Femenil has made a bold statement with this signing, as they continue building a squad capable of a breakthrough campaign. With Taiwo leading the line, fans can look forward to a more dangerous and exciting attacking display this season.
